You can’t. It’s even tougher for international students Every campus has a different Designated Learning Institution number and that is connected to your visa

SIA is not the campus you want its located in the City of Markham which is just North of Toronto sharing a border use to live there if you dont have a car it will be stressful as it has a limites public transit system called YRT SIA is sorrounded by office buildings so groceries, malls, shopping, banks are a distance away to travel Nehnman Campus is IN TORONTO with better and 24 hour transit there is a grocery store that is alking distance away banks plazas bus service right in front of the campus you can get to finch station to travel downtown. or go to fairview mall its in the North central part of the city as an international student you are better of at Nehnham which is the original campus which is larger, has better facilities, and more
